Smartphone Comparison: Xiaomi Redmi Note 10 vs. Honor 70
1. Specifications Comparison
Feature | Xiaomi Redmi Note 10 | Honor 70 | Practical Impact |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Dimensions | 160.5 × 74.5 × 8.3 mm | 161.4 × 73.3 × 7.9 mm | Redmi Note 10 is slightly wider and thicker, might feel slightly bulkier in hand; Honor 70 is slimmer and more compact. |
Weight | 178.8g | 178g | Virtually identical weight, both feel comparable in hand |
Display | |||
Size | 6.43" | 6.67" | Honor 70 offers a slightly larger display, better for media consumption and multitasking |
Resolution | 1080x2400 | 1080x2400 | Both offer the same level of detail; comparable sharpness. |
Pixel Density | 409 PPI | 395 PPI | Negligible difference; both displays will appear sharp |
Technology | AMOLED | OLED | Both offer vibrant colors and good contrast |
Refresh Rate | 60Hz | 120Hz | Honor 70's 120Hz offers much smoother scrolling, gaming, and overall user experience |
Brightness | 1100 nits | 0 nits | Redmi Note 10 offers much better outdoor visibility in bright sunlight; Honor 70's brightness spec is not available.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Snapdragon 678 (11 nm) | Snapdragon 778G+ 5G (6 nm) | Honor 70 has a more powerful and efficient processor, offering better performance and faster app loading. |
AnTuTu Score | 277,254 | 600,525 | Honor 70 offers significantly better performance; smoother experience for gaming and demanding tasks. |
GPU | Adreno 612 | Adreno 642L | Honor 70 has a more powerful GPU, resulting in better graphics performance, especially in games. |
Camera | |||
Main Camera | 48MP, f/1.79, 1/2" | 54MP, f/1.9, 1/1.49" | Honor 70 has a higher resolution and a larger sensor for better low-light performance and detail; Xiaomi has wider aperture |
Selfie Camera | 13MP, f/2.45, 1/3.06" | 32MP, f/2.4, 1/3.2" | Honor 70 offers much higher resolution selfies, Xiaomi has larger sensor. |
Wide-Angle Lens | 8MP, f/2.2, 1/2.8" | 50MP, f/2.2, | Honor 70 has a significantly higher resolution for wide-angle shots |
Portrait Lens | 2MP, f/2.4 | None | Redmi Note 10 has a dedicated depth sensor, which might help in creating more accurate bokeh effects. |
Macro Lens | 2MP, f/2.4, 1/5" | 2MP, f/2.4 | Comparable macro camera performance, although exact sensor of Honor 70 is not available. |
Video | 4K@30fps, EIS No | 4K@30fps with EIS | Both offer 4K video, but Honor 70 includes electronic image stabilization for smoother footage. |
DXOMark | Not tested | Mobile: 115 | Honor 70 has a tested score of 115; Xiaomi Redmi Note 10 has not been tested by DXOMark. |
Battery | |||
Capacity | 5000mAh | 4800mAh | Redmi Note 10 has a slightly larger battery, but actual usage depends heavily on use. |
Charging | 33W fast charging | 66W fast charging | Honor 70 charges significantly faster. |
Other | |||
OS | Android 11 (upgradable to 12) | Android 12 | Honor 70 ships with a newer version of Android |
Wi-Fi | Wi-Fi 5 | Wi-Fi 6 | Honor 70 has support for a newer, faster Wi-Fi standard. |
Bluetooth | 5.0 | 5.2 | Honor 70 uses a newer Bluetooth version with potentially better audio codec support. |
Storage | 64GB/128GB | 128GB/256GB/512GB | Honor 70 offers more storage options; both don't have expandable storage. |
RAM | 4GB/6GB | 6GB/8GB/12GB | Honor 70 has more RAM, better for multitasking. |
Expandable Storage | No | No | Neither phone supports external storage via SD Card. |
Audio | Stereo Speakers, Hi-Res Audio | Stereo Speakers, Hi-Res Audio | Comparable audio experience for both phones. |
Fingerprint | Side-mounted | Basic fingerprint sensor | Redmi Note 10 uses a side-mounted sensor, Honor 70's placement not specified. |
Screen Protection | Gorilla Glass 3 | Unknown | Redmi Note 10 provides some known scratch and damage resistance, while it is unknown for Honor 70.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Xiaomi Redmi Note 10 Advantages:
- Brighter Display: Significantly better visibility in bright outdoor conditions due to its 1100 nits brightness.
- Larger Battery: Offers a slightly larger 5000mAh battery, potentially extending battery life although very marginally.
- Side-mounted Fingerprint Sensor: Potentially faster and easier to access.
- Screen Protection: Known Gorilla Glass 3 screen protection.
- Dedicated Depth Sensor: Offers more accurate portrait mode with bokeh effects.
Honor 70 Advantages:
- Superior Performance: The Snapdragon 778G+ 5G offers significantly better CPU and GPU performance, making it better for gaming, multitasking, and demanding apps.
- Smoother Display: 120Hz refresh rate provides a smoother and more fluid visual experience.
- Faster Charging: 66W fast charging allows you to charge your phone significantly faster.
- Better Cameras: Higher resolution main and selfie camera sensors, along with a significantly better wide-angle lens, result in better image quality.
- Newer Software & Connectivity: Ships with Android 12, Bluetooth 5.2, and Wi-Fi 6 for better performance and future proofing.
- More Storage and RAM: Available in configurations up to 512 GB of storage and 12 GB of RAM.
- DXOMark Score: Honor 70 has an official score, while Redmi Note 10 does not.
Trade-offs:
- Redmi Note 10: Trades performance and camera quality for a slightly brighter display and bigger battery.
- Honor 70: While offering better performance, camera and other features, it lacks the brightness and slightly larger battery capacity of the Redmi Note 10.
